    Klingberg was a largely unknown quantity before last season. I touched upon him in the FPR, but really didn't start hyping him up until training camp. I had moved him from playing a few games...up to playing half the season and doing well. Then we all know what happened. There is nobody really like that this year, we'd know about him by now. Ben Hutton to a lesser extent (may get 30 points sort of thing), but nobody with Klingberg's vast potential.

    One post so far, so I'm assuming you've read everything I ever written...in order to make such a statement and bold it?

    I'm in the business of digging up what coaches, beat writers and GMs say about their young players. That's my full-time business. So you think for even a second that two weeks into last year's training camp that I didn't pick up on Klingberg and share with my readers? That's just a dumb thing to say.


    Last year's Fantasy Guide I had projected 40 games and 12 points. I had Klingberg on my Sleeper chart for 10% comfort level of getting 30 points last year. And after Laidlaw talked him up twice in the Ramblings last September (and I didn't feel the need to repeat what he said in my own ramblings though I agreed), I expressed disappointment when he was cut last year http://www.dobberhockey.com/hockey-r...tober-01-2014/ but opined that he would be a midseason call-up.

    But according to you - "ever"? And this is your first post here, to call me out on something I was correct on? No other Guide had Klingberg anywhere near this team, let alone made a projection on him. "LOL"

    What little credit I was actually taking, which wasn't much, I'm still gonna take. But thanks for coming out.
